开发过程中总会碰见页面出现错误的情况,这时候整个页面一片红,

如下

2019.9.30   ErrorWidget 的使用

 

测试阶段出现这样的问题就算了,万一正式环境也出现这个就要不和谐了。所以就有了ErrorWidget。这个是要在最底层设置一下就可以屏蔽这样的页面了。

代码如下:

void setCustomErrorPage() {
  ErrorWidget.builder = (FlutterErrorDetails flutterErrorDetails) {
    print(flutterErrorDetails.toString());
    return Container(
      color: Colors.white,
      child: Center(
        child: Image.asset('images/timg-2.jpeg'),
      ),
    );
  };
}

 

引入如下

void main() {
  setCustomErrorPage();
}

 

当出现报错的时候就会展示如下的页面

2019.9.30   ErrorWidget 的使用

 

 

over ------------------------

 

相关文章:

  • 2022-12-23
  • 2022-12-23
  • 2021-04-06
  • 2021-07-08
  • 2021-12-04
  • 2021-06-10
  • 2021-09-18
  • 2021-07-25
猜你喜欢
  • 2022-03-09
  • 2021-04-29
  • 2021-12-03
  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
相关资源
相似解决方案